Transaction 8a112a5489d2c91221214ced29beb75627e3874aa0332ba964c79abad77220e3
1 Input
1 Output
-
8a112a5489d2c91221214ced29beb75627e3874aa0332ba964c79abad77220e3:0
- value
- 6403866
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a407a22f35819be277d68a359df9e31ba9259396 OP_EQUAL
- address
- 3GeKtPdveWV9N5nJaKBa8NRCzSh23gY4rB